Return to Sandpiper Cottage
Cape Avalon Book 1
by W.M. Andrews
Genre: Contemporary Women's Fiction, Clean Romance


She had to lose everything to figure out what truly mattered…

Rachel Whitney is lost. Alone. She needs a place to heal and figure out where her life went wrong. Where she went wrong. But the emotional—and financial—scars her late husband inflicted on her complicate everything. Now, her only sanctuary is the last place she ever wanted to see again.

Sandpiper Cottage.

She’s not surprised to find the house her aunt left her in disrepair. It’s also just her luck that the only available handyman was once the boy who let his friends torment her in high school.

She can now confidently say her misery is complete.

But the good thing about rock bottom is that there’s only one place left to go. And it’s not long before she realizes it 
is possible to build a beautiful life for herself—maybe even a life that includes a second chance at love.

The only real question now is if that life will be at Sandpiper Cottage, or somewhere else?

Shelter at Sugar Beach
Cape Avalon Book 2

She’s determined to avoid romance and happily ever after. Life has other plans…

Veterinarian Tina Archer is grumpy and proud. Being widowed young from a terrible marriage can do that to a person. But she’s been living life to the fullest and isn’t a bit sorry.

Until a routine medical exam reveals the toll her freedom-loving lifestyle—and the stress that comes with being a single mom—has taken on her health.

She knows it’s time for a life makeover and she’ll do what needs to be done.

But when her son’s Big Brother program matches him with the annoyingly charming Clark, everything gets 
really complicated. Because how is she supposed to handle a man who seems so eager to knock down all the walls she’s built around her heart?

All Tina knows for sure is that it’ll take a lot of soul searching—and help from her friends—to figure out if a second chance at love is worth the potential cost.

She can only hope Clark will still be around when she sorts it (and herself) out…

Harbor by the Sea
Cape Avalon Book 3

No one talks about what happens when happily ever after goes wrong…

Fall in love, get married, have babies. It was a simple dream.

Evelyn accomplished the first two easily. She almost had it all.


Almost.

But after three years of aggressive fertility treatments, all she had to show for her efforts was a broken heart and a painful rift in her marriage. She’d hoped that a dream vacation to the south of France would heal her 
and her relationship with her husband.

Then Eric suggested she go alone, and she started to question 
everything.

Did he want a divorce? Or did he just need a break from their shared grief? Evelyn wasn’t sure. All she knew was that if she wanted to find a way to reconnect with Eric, she had to learn to love 
herself again.

And what better place to do that than a harbor by the sea?
